A collaborative robot, or cobot, can work near people while handling a repeatable task such as loading, fastening, sanding, or inspection. That gives small manufacturers and service firms a way to sell automation without building a fully separate robot cell for every job.
The business opportunity sits in the work around the arm. A company can sell the robot, set it up, write the task software, train staff, or run the service for the customer.
- Cobots fit tasks that need steady repetition beside a human worker.
- Integrators can earn from grippers, cameras, safety checks, and setup.
- The customer still needs a clear task, a safe work area, and a payback case.
1. Build small automation cells
Many factories have tasks that repeat for part of a shift but change when the product changes. The arm can load a machine, place parts in a fixture, apply adhesive, or move finished pieces to a tray while a person handles quality checks or material supply.
That creates room for small automation cells built around one task. The seller may supply the arm, end effector, fixture, control panel, and safety equipment as one working package. The customer gets a defined piece of production rather than a general promise about automation.
Task choice is the hard part. A cobot suits work with a stable sequence, known part locations, and a clear handoff. It fits poorly where part positions shift between units, surfaces change, or the person must make a judgment on every piece.
2. Sell integration and task software
A robot arm rarely works alone. It needs a gripper to hold the part, sensors to check position, software to send commands, and a safe way to stop when a person enters the work area.
An integrator can make money by joining those pieces and tuning the system for one customer. The work may include mapping inputs and outputs, setting robot paths, connecting a machine controller, and writing the screen used by operators.
Each task has its own failure points, so a reusable setup can cut the time needed for later jobs.

3. Create tools for changing production
A cobot becomes easier to sell when it can move between tasks. That depends on quick tool changes, simple programming, and fixtures that can be adjusted without rebuilding the whole cell.
A supplier could focus on modular grippers, part trays, camera mounts, or software that helps staff switch jobs. The value comes from reducing setup work between batches. A factory that makes short runs may care more about changeover time than the robot’s maximum speed.
This path needs close contact with operators. A tool that looks good in a demo may jam when parts arrive with small variations. A camera that finds one cleanly placed object may struggle when a bin is half empty.
4. Run robots as a service
Some companies may prefer to pay for completed work rather than buy the equipment. A service provider could install a cobot, maintain it, replace worn tools, and charge by shift, part, or month.
That model moves some cost and repair work away from the factory. It also gives the provider responsibility for uptime, training, spare parts, and safe operation. The contract needs a clear task definition, since a robot that loads one machine may not handle a second model without new fixtures or software.

A practical check before spending money
Use this list to test whether a business idea has a real path to revenue:
- Name the task: write down each human step, part size, cycle, and handoff.
- Check the variation: record how often parts, tools, or product models change.
- Price the full cell: include the arm, gripper, fixture, sensors, software, training, and maintenance.
- Set the safety plan: identify pinch points, stopping zones, operator access, and required checks.
- Pick the buyer: decide if the customer pays for equipment, setup work, or completed output.
- Test the payback: compare the full project cost with the labor, scrap, downtime, or missed orders it may affect.
A sound cobot business starts with a narrow job that can be measured. The next useful question is not how many robots a company can sell, but how many repeatable tasks it can keep running safely for one customer.
